I'm not usually the type to write reviews for the gear I use, but the Sigma 18-35mm f/1.8 DC HSM Art lens has impressed me so much that I feel compelled to share my experience. This might be the first-and possibly only-lens review I'll ever write. I've had this lens since 2023, and while I dabble in photography occasionally, my main focus is video work. Paired with my Canon R7, this lens has elevated my content to another level. Whether I'm shooting cinematic sequences, documentary-style footage, or short-form reels for social media, the image quality is consistently stunning. The sharpness, color rendering, and beautiful depth of field are just what you want when you're aiming for a professional look. What really sets this lens apart is its versatility. The 18-35mm focal range on an APS-C sensor is incredibly useful-it gives me enough wide-angle for vlogging or landscape shots and the ability to zoom in for more intimate or portrait-style frames, all without changing lenses. The constant f/1.8 aperture is a game-changer for low-light situations and creating a shallow depth of field. That creamy bokeh is just gorgeous. Build-wise, this thing is solid. The ART series by Sigma is known for quality, and this lens lives up to that reputation. It feels durable, premium, and ready for fieldwork. It's not the lightest lens out there, but for what it delivers, the weight is worth it. Autofocus is fast and reliable, and although it's not a native Canon RF lens, it performs incredibly well with an adapter. I haven't had any major issues-focus is accurate, and transitions are smooth enough for video work. If you're a content creator, filmmaker, or hybrid shooter looking for a lens that punches way above its price point, the Sigma 18-35mm f/1.8 is a must-have. I genuinely believe it's one of the best investments I've made in my video gear setup.

The Hyper Sonic Motor provides fast, quiet and smooth auto focusing that is well-suited for use with video applications. This AF motor can also be manually overridden at any time by rotating the focusing ring, giving you the ability to fine-tune image sharpness through manual focusing.
The brass mount combines high precision with rugged construction. Its treated surfaces and enhanced strength contribute to the exceptional durability of the lens.
